Complications and Concerns
The Toronto Maple Leafs have announced that forward Max Domi will be out indefinitely following complications from an offseason surgery. This news is particularly concerning, as it highlights the risks athletes take when playing through injuries. What many don't realize is that these decisions can have long-term consequences, affecting not only the player's health but also their team's performance and strategy.
Domi, a seasoned NHL veteran, has been a consistent performer, racking up an impressive 486 points in his career. His absence will undoubtedly leave a void in the Maple Leafs' lineup, especially considering his recent contract extension. This situation raises questions about the team's plans for the upcoming season and their ability to adapt to such a significant loss.
